Abstract
In partnership with Automation Machine Design RC Inc. (AMD), Hydro-Québec developed a new robotic laser scanning system for the inspection of large underwater hydroelectric structures. The inspections are performed with a laser scanner that generates dense 3D maps globally localized. The diagnosis system went through several field trials in different facilities as it was being developed.
